Comparing Braze vs. Insider: Key Features, Pros, and Cons

Braze is widely known for its comprehensive feature set and exceptional scalability, while Insider has rapidly emerged as a top-rated omnichannel platform. Such differences in capabilities and user satisfaction underscore the importance of a careful comparison of Braze vs. Insider.

Braze Strengths: Robust Multichannel Engagement and Scalable Campaign Management

  • Multi-Channel Messaging: Braze enables outreach through push notifications, in-app messages, email, and more, all triggered based on customer behavior. G2 reviewers highlight that Braze excels particularly in push notifications and handles email campaigns impressively. This makes it reliable for orchestrating messaging across mobile and web channels.
  • Campaign Management Tools: Marketers appreciate Braze’s rich campaign toolkit, which includes dynamic personalization, scheduling, and A/B testing. This allows for experimentation and campaign optimization. The interface is intuitive for creating and managing campaigns, helping teams launch lifecycle campaigns and automate onboarding flows effectively.
  • Scalability and Industry Fit: Braze’s platform is built to serve a broad range of industries and large user bases. Companies dealing with millions of users often turn to Braze for its proven ability to scale and handle high volumes of messaging and data.

Braze Limitations: Implementation Challenges and Data Constraints

According to customer reviews, the following are some challenges with Braze:

  • Steeper Implementation Effort: Compared to Insider, Braze can be more challenging to implement and get up and running. G2 users gave Braze a lower Ease of Setup rating (7.5/10) versus Insider’s 9.0, indicating that initial integration and learning curve are pain points.

  • Gaps in Web Personalization: Braze is primarily a messaging workhorse and lacks certain features outside of messaging. It does not natively support robust web personalization or on-site marketing widgets that some competitors offer.

  • Data and Analytics Constraints: While Braze includes reporting and analytics, its depth is more limited when it comes to long-term user data storage and granular analysis. Braze imposes a cap (reportedly around 250 data points per user with a one-year lookback) on user data stored for analysis. In practice, this shorter data retention can hamper long-term insight generation and personalization efforts, especially compared to platforms like CleverTap that offer far more historical data for analysis.

Insider Strengths: Personalization, Omnichannel Orchestration, and Great Customer Support

  • Omnichannel Orchestration: Insider allows marketers to manage complex customer journeys across multiple channels from one platform, including web, mobile app, email, SMS, WhatsApp, and more. Unlike Braze, Insider supports more native channels, providing a seamless experience.
  • Personalization and AI Capabilities: Insider leverages AI-powered analytics to segment users and deliver relevant content dynamically. It also supports real-time web and app personalization, adjusting layouts and content based on user segments.
  • Rich Template Library & Gamification: Insider offers pre-built journey and message templates to speed up campaign deployment. Its gamification features (like quizzes and contests) engage users effectively.
  • Ease of Setup and Time to Value: Rated higher than Braze in Ease of Use and Setup on G2, Insider ensures smoother onboarding and quicker results.
  • Superior Support and Guidance: Insider’s proactive customer support is highly rated, earning a 9.6/10 on G2, surpassing Braze’s support rating.

Insider Limitations: Learning Curve and Integration Challenges 

According to customer reviews, the following are some challenges with Insider:

  • Steep Learning Curve: Many users on G2 find the platform complex and challenging to navigate, particularly due to its extensive range of features that require substantial time and effort to master. The comprehensive nature of the platform can make initial configuration overwhelming, requiring significant assistance to fully utilize its capabilities.

  • Time-Consuming Onboarding / Campaign Launches: G2 reviewers report that while Insider is powerful, getting it up and running (especially complex campaigns) often takes significant time and involvement from developers or support.

  • Integration or Support Issues: Although Insider supports integration with various systems, aligning personalized designs with the platform’s templates remains cumbersome. Integration with non-standard platforms or external systems can be challenging, and support response times aren’t always ideal.

Braze vs. Insider: Which One to Choose?

Braze excels in mobile marketing and scalability, while Insider leads in personalization and omnichannel orchestration. Choose Braze for real-time engagement and Insider for tailored experiences.
